Pakistan’s capital city of Islamabad is a relatively new addition to the country, having only been established in the 1960s. However, it has already become a popular tourist destination, thanks to its many attractions. Here are 3 of the best places to visit in Islamabad:
The Faisal Mosque is the largest mosque in Pakistan and one of the largest in the world. The mosque was completed in 1986 and was named after Saudi King Faisal bin Abdul-Aziz, who financed its construction. The mosque’s unique architecture is inspired by a combination of Islamic and modern influences, making it a truly breathtaking sight. The Faisal Mosque is situated at the foot of the Margalla Hills in Islamabad, and its minarets rise up to a height of 85 meters. The mosque has a capacity of over 300,000 people, making it the perfect place to come for prayer or reflection. The Faisal Mosque is truly a must-see for anyone visiting Pakistan.
The Pakistan Monument is a national monument that commemorates the many sacrifices made by Pakistanis during the country’s independence struggle. The monument is shaped like a flower, with each petal representing one of Pakistan’s provinces. The monument is situated on a hill in Islamabad, and visitors can take a lift to the top for panoramic views of the city. The monument is also surrounded by a beautiful park, which is perfect for picnics or walks. The Pakistan Monument is a symbol of the country’s proud history, and it is well worth a visit.
The Lok Virsa Museum is a unique museum that showcases the traditional culture and heritage of Pakistan. From handicrafts to musical instruments, there is something for everyone at this must-visit destination. The museum offers a fascinating insight into the country’s rich cultural heritage, and visitors can learn about the diverse traditions that make Pakistan such a unique place. The museum also has an extensive collection of traditional artworks, and many of these pieces are available for purchase. The Lok Virsa Museum is a must-visit for anyone interested in learning more about Pakistan’s culture and history.

The best time to visit Islamabad is in the spring, when the weather is mild and the flowers are in bloom. However, the city can be crowded during this time of year, so it’s important to book your accommodation in advance. If you’re looking for a quieter trip, fall is also a good time to visit Islamabad. The temperatures are cooler during this season, and there are fewer tourists. Winter can be a magical time to visit Islamabad, as the city is transformed by snow-covered mountains and sparkling lights. However, travel can be difficult during this season, so it’s important to check the weather forecast in advance. No matter when you choose to visit Islamabad, you’re sure to enjoy this beautiful and welcoming city.
